Rapid Life Sciences Ltd Overview

Rapid Life Sciences Ltd is a live company located in chester, CH4 9QP with a Companies House number of 04327046. It operates in the publishing of consumer and business journals and periodicals sector, SIC Code 58142. Founded in November 2001, it's largest shareholder is lucy vanessa burney with a 60.1% stake. Rapid Life Sciences Ltd is a mature, micro sized company, Pomanda has estimated its turnover at £277.6k with declining growth in recent years.
